Navigation überspringen

Methoden

Beabsichtigte Lernziele

Wodurch unterscheiden sich Funktionen bzw. Prozeduren von Methoden?

Deklaration

  • Funktionen bzw. Prozeduren sind  nicht an Klassen und somit an Objekte gebunden.
    • Funktionen kennzeichnen die prozedurale Programmierung. Zu jedem Problem gibt es möglichst nur eine Funktion.
  • Methoden sind zwingend an Instanzen bzw. Objekte gebunden.
    • Objekte sind limitiert durch ihre tatsächlichen Fähigkeiten.